Abstract
Using Annual Ryegrass Lolium multifolorum seed as material to study the effect of different pH simulated acid rain on the seed germination and seedling physiological characteristics.The experiment tested the germination power,germination rate,germination index,seedling fresh weight and permeability of plasma membrane etc indexes.The results indicated that the germination power,germination rate and germination indexes all decreased with the simulated acid rain density increasing.There were great changes among the indexes of seedling growth increment: seedling fresh weight increased with simulated acid rain pH rising.And permeability of plasma membrane decreased with the acid rain pH increasing,which showed that seedling leaves were destroyed by the acid rain.The study indicated that the seed of nnual Ryegrass Lolium multifolorum could sprout and grow normally under the condition of weak acid(pH≥3.09),and had certain acidtolerance.But seed germination and seedling growth were seriously restrained under the condition of strong acid(pH≤2.03).
